CL 9673 - Names and Identifiers

Name 6-chloro-3-phenylpyridazin-4-ol
Synonyms CL 9673
pyridafol
Pyridate hydroxy type
PYRIDATE METABOLITE STANDARD
6-chloro-3-phenylpyridazin-4-ol
6-chloro-3-phenyl-1H-pyridazin-4-one
6-chloro-3-phenylpyridazin-4(1H)-one
6-Chloro-3-Phenyl-1H-Pyridazine-4-One
3-Chloro-5-hydroxy-6-phenylpyridazine
CAS 40020-01-7
EINECS 254-752-1
InChI InChI=1/C10H7ClN2O/c11-9-6-8(14)10(13-12-9)7-4-2-1-3-5-7/h1-6H,(H,12,14)

CL 9673 - Physico-chemical Properties

Molecular FormulaC10H7ClN2O
Molar Mass206.63
Density1.363±0.06 g/cm3(Predicted)
Melting Pointapproximate 207℃(decomposition)
Boling Point408.1±40.0 °C(Predicted)
Flash Point144.5°C
Vapor Presure0.000441mmHg at 25°C
Appearanceneat
BRN744375
pKa5.60±0.28(Predicted)
Storage Condition2-8℃
Refractive Index1.641
